What is Business Intelligence Software?

Business intelligence software is a set of tools and technologies used to collect, analyze, and present data to support business decision-making. BI software enables organizations to transform raw data into meaningful insights, identify trends, and predict future outcomes. The primary functions of BI software include:

  1. Data Integration: Collecting and integrating data from various sources.
  2. Data Analysis: Analyzing data to identify patterns, trends, and correlations.
  3. Data Visualization: Presenting data in a clear and concise manner using charts, graphs, and other visualizations.
  4. Reporting: Generating reports to communicate insights to stakeholders.

Types of Business Intelligence Software

There are several types of BI software, each with its strengths and weaknesses. The most common types include:

  1. Traditional BI: On-premise BI software that requires installation and maintenance on company-owned servers.
  2. Cloud-based BI: Cloud-hosted BI software that provides scalability, flexibility, and cost-effectiveness.
  3. Self-Service BI: User-friendly BI software that enables non-technical users to create reports and dashboards without IT assistance.
  4. Big Data Analytics: BI software designed to handle large volumes of structured and unstructured data.
  5. Predictive Analytics: BI software that uses statistical models and machine learning algorithms to predict future outcomes.

Industry-Specific Business Intelligence Software

Different industries have unique requirements and challenges. Here, we will explore the most suitable BI software for various industries:

  1. Finance and Banking: Traditional BI software, such as Oracle Business Intelligence and SAP BusinessObjects, are popular in the finance and banking industry due to their robust security features and compliance with regulatory requirements.
  2. Retail and E-commerce: Cloud-based BI software, such as Google Analytics and Tableau, are well-suited for retail and e-commerce businesses, providing real-time insights into customer behavior and sales performance.
  3. Healthcare: Big data analytics software, such as IBM Watson Health and SAS Analytics, are used in the healthcare industry to analyze large volumes of patient data and improve outcomes.
  4. Manufacturing: Predictive analytics software, such as Siemens MindSphere and GE Predix, are used in the manufacturing industry to optimize production processes, predict equipment failures, and reduce downtime.
  5. Marketing and Advertising: Self-service BI software, such as HubSpot and Mixpanel, are popular in the marketing and advertising industry, enabling marketers to analyze customer behavior and track campaign performance.

Key Features to Consider

When selecting BI software for your industry, consider the following key features:

  1. Data Sources: Ensure the software supports integration with your existing data sources, such as databases, spreadsheets, and cloud applications.
  2. Data Security: Look for software with robust security features, such as encryption, access controls, and auditing, to protect sensitive data.
  3. Scalability: Choose software that can handle large volumes of data and scale with your business growth.
  4. User Interface: Opt for software with an intuitive user interface that enables non-technical users to create reports and dashboards.
  5. Integration: Consider software that integrates with your existing systems, such as CRM and ERP systems.

Top Business Intelligence Software Vendors

Some of the top BI software vendors include:

  1. Tableau: Known for its user-friendly interface and advanced data visualization capabilities.
  2. Microsoft Power BI: A popular choice for businesses already using Microsoft products, such as Excel and SQL Server.
  3. SAS Analytics: A robust BI platform with advanced analytics and machine learning capabilities.
  4. IBM Cognos Analytics: A comprehensive BI platform with advanced reporting and analytics capabilities.
  5. Google Analytics: A cloud-based BI platform ideal for small to medium-sized businesses and e-commerce websites.
